POS Meaning #1: Point of Sale (Business Meaning)

What Is Point of Sale?

Point of Sale (POS) is the place where a customer pays for something.

It can be:

  • A shop counter
  • A cash register
  • A card machine
  • A mobile app or online checkout

Simple Definition

Point of Sale means the moment and place where a sale happens.

Real-Life Example (Business)

In a busy store, the POS system helps the cashier complete payments quickly. For example, when a customer buys groceries, the cashier scans items using the POS machine. The system calculates the total price and prints the receipt instantly. This makes shopping faster and more organized for both staff and customers.

Sentence:
“The cashier used the POS system to scan items.”

Explanation:
POS here means the machine that helps complete payment.

POS Meaning #2: Part of Speech (Grammar Meaning)

What Is Part of Speech?

In English grammar, POS means Part of Speech.

A Part of Speech tells us how a word works in a sentence.

Main Parts of Speech

POSExampleExplanation
NounbookNames a thing
VerbrunShows action
AdjectivehappyDescribes a noun
AdverbquicklyDescribes a verb
PronounsheReplaces a noun
PrepositiononShows position
ConjunctionandJoins words
InterjectionwowShows feeling

Example Sentence

Sentence:
“She runs fast.”

Explanation:

  • She = Pronoun
  • runs = Verb
  • fast = Adverb

Each word has a POS role.

POS Meaning #3: POS in Slang (Informal Meaning)

What Does POS Mean in Slang?

In slang, POS is a rude abbreviation.

It usually means “piece of s*”.

This meaning is offensive and should be used carefully.

Simple Explanation

Slang POS is used to:

  • Insult a person
  • Describe something very bad

Slang Example

Sentence:
“That phone is a POS. It stopped working.”

Explanation:
POS here means something very bad or useless.

POS Usage Based on Context

How to Know Which POS Meaning Is Correct

Ask yourself:

  • Is it about shopping? → Point of Sale
  • Is it about grammar? → Part of Speech
  • Is it emotional or rude? → Slang POS

Example Comparison

SentencePOS Meaning
“The POS machine is broken.”Point of Sale
“Verb is a POS category.”Part of Speech
“That guy is a POS.”Slang
